]>
Commit | Line | Data |
---|---|---|
a1dfa0c6 | 1 | // force-host |
c30ab7b3 | 2 | // no-prefer-dynamic |
e1599b0c | 3 | // compile-flags: --crate-type proc-macro |
9e0c209e | 4 | |
c30ab7b3 | 5 | #![crate_type = "proc-macro"] |
9e0c209e | 6 | |
c30ab7b3 | 7 | extern crate proc_macro; |
223e47cc | 8 | |
c30ab7b3 SL |
9 | use proc_macro::TokenStream; |
10 | ||
11 | #[proc_macro_derive(Foo)] | |
9e0c209e SL |
12 | pub fn foo(input: TokenStream) -> TokenStream { |
13 | input | |
223e47cc | 14 | } |